* @since 2.0 */ class TableSchema extends Object { /** * @var string the name of the schema that this table belongs to. */ public $schemaName; /** * @var string the name of this table. The schema name is not included. Use [[fullName]] to get the name with schema name prefix. */ public $name; /** * @var string the full name of this table, which includes the schema name prefix, if any. * Note that if the schema name is the same as the [[Schema::defaultSchema|default schema name]], * the schema name will not be included. */ public $fullName; /** * @var string[] primary keys of this table. */ public $primaryKey = []; /** * @var string sequence name for the primary key. Null if no sequence. */ public $sequenceName; /** * @var array foreign keys of this table. Each array element is of the following structure: * * ```php * [ * 'ForeignTableName', * 'fk1' => 'pk1', // pk1 is in foreign table * 'fk2' => 'pk2', // if composite foreign key * ] * ``` */ public $foreignKeys = []; /** * @var ColumnSchema[] column metadata of this table. Each array element is a [[ColumnSchema]] object, indexed by column names. */ public $columns = []; /** * Gets the named column metadata. * This is a convenient method for retrieving a named column even if it does not exist. * @param string $name column name * @return ColumnSchema metadata of the named column. Null if the named column does not exist. */ public function getColumn($name) { return isset($this->columns[$name]) ? $this->columns[$name] : null; } /** * Returns the names of all columns in this table. * @return array list of column names */ public function getColumnNames() { return array_keys($this->columns); } /** * Manually specifies the primary key for this table. * @param string|array $keys the primary key (can be composite) * @throws InvalidParamException if the specified key cannot be found in the table. */ public function fixPrimaryKey($keys) { $keys = (array) $keys; $this->primaryKey = $keys; foreach ($this->columns as $column) { $column->isPrimaryKey = false; } foreach ($keys as $key) { if (isset($this->columns[$key])) { $this->columns[$key]->isPrimaryKey = true; } else { throw new InvalidParamException("Primary key '$key' cannot be found in table '{$this->name}'."); } } } }
